Transaction 8839f62499ad0bbf684df2473e15bb6044fac7ae2de080c558b62432132814fa
1 Input
1 Output
-
8839f62499ad0bbf684df2473e15bb6044fac7ae2de080c558b62432132814fa:0
- value
- 528818
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b28f8de24b4660f3d67186ef7419d17bc356898e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HH9FUCHC6aJBFraeiVwsF1b3X7cnBVssy